Re: [Puppet Users] troubles with require parametre

2011-02-16 Thread Nicolas Szalay
Hello, This case interests me :) On Tue, Feb 15, 2011 at 5:53 PM, Nigel Kersten wrote: > It looks to me like you don't have a User 'bind' on the target system, > and you haven't defined one in the above manifest. > > Does the bind package create a bind user for you? This looks like a bug. The

Re: [Puppet Users] Monitor puppet runs on clients with nagios

2010-11-15 Thread Nicolas Szalay
Le jeudi 11 novembre 2010 à 06:09 -0800, Tim a écrit : > Hi, Hello, > Anyway what other approaches are there? I'd like to simply see 2 > things: > 1) If there were any failures during the puppet run on the client > 2) When the last puppet run on each client was (ie. if it was more > than 50 mins

Re: [Puppet Users] Re: Automating infrastructure tests on Puppet nodes after a puppetrun

2010-10-20 Thread Nicolas Szalay
Le mardi 19 octobre 2010 à 23:49 -0700, Al @ Lab42 a écrit : > Generally yes. IMHO, monitoring needs a "refresh" to cope with the "new way" servers are operated & built. This is a larger topic that this single thread :) > > So assuming you have monitoring for all of this, is the problem that you

Re: [Puppet Users] Automating infrastructure tests on Puppet nodes after a puppetrun

2010-10-19 Thread Nicolas Szalay
- "Al @ Lab42" a écrit : | Hi List, Hi, | I would like to discuss with whoever is interested one topic that I | suppose has general interest. | | I want to implement some kind of automatic testing on the status of a | node after a Puppet Run. | These tests involve trivial and less trivial

Re: [Puppet Users] Nginx/Mongrel Could not retrieve catalog from remote server: Error 403 on SERVER

2010-06-08 Thread Nicolas Szalay
- "Dan Carley" a écrit : | On 8 June 2010 10:06, Jomo < zhan...@gmail.com > wrote: | | | It works well when I use webrick. The config of nginx is from puppet | wiki, some logs is below, what's wrong? | | | | I suspect that it relates to the use of HTTP headers and Puppet not | knowing wh

Re: [Puppet Users] Re: using puppetforge modules

2010-06-07 Thread Nicolas Szalay
- "Al @ Lab42" a écrit : | > I think the modules should be written so that they assume they are | > named after what they are in forge. | | I don't think this is a good idea, if I've understood it fully. | | IHMO, modules in the forge should be, in the long term, interoperable | and possibl

Re: [Puppet Users] using puppetforge modules

2010-06-07 Thread Nicolas Szalay
Le lundi 07 juin 2010 à 09:18 +0200, Marc Fournier a écrit : > Hello, > > > My question is this. Are the modules intended to be used with the > > author-modulename naming convention? If so, did I do something wrong > > or is there something wrong with the camptocamp-apt module that is not > > allo

Re: [Puppet Users] Re: FYI: Mac Configuration Management at the Los Alamos National Laboratory white paper

2010-06-06 Thread Nicolas Szalay
Hello, - "Patrick" a écrit : | On Jun 5, 2010, at 2:31 PM, Chuck wrote: | | > I am currently worried about scalability as the number of modules | and | > clients on my puppet server increases. I am planning on locating | at | > least one puppet server in each of the 4 data centers. | | I'v

Re: [Puppet Users] Re: External Nodes Examples

2010-06-06 Thread Nicolas Szalay
Hello, - "Douglas Garstang" a écrit : | I was just doing a little research on the best way to switch over to | external nodes. It seems like you can't use a combination of the two | systems. Apparently if the external node tool can't find an external | node (because it hasn't been cut over ye

Re: [Puppet Users] FYI: Mac Configuration Management at the Los Alamos National Laboratory white paper

2010-06-05 Thread Nicolas Szalay
- "Allan B Marcus" a écrit : | Here's a white paper you may be interested in. | | The Los Alamos National Laboratory (LANL) had a need for central | configuration management of non-Windows computers. LANL has three to | five thousand Macs and an equal number of Linux based systems. The | pri

Re: [Puppet Users] Build nginx conf dynamically (depending on the upstream machines)

2010-06-01 Thread Nicolas Szalay
Le mercredi 26 mai 2010 à 05:03 -0700, Gonçalo a écrit : Hello Gonçalo > Hi there, im trying to set up puppet to manage a nginx server with > load balancing. To achieve this i need to add every machine ip to the > "upstream" conf of nginx. Doing this manually is easy, and all works > fine, the p

Re: [Puppet Users] Best practices for puppet-proxys

2010-05-09 Thread Nicolas Szalay
Le jeudi 06 mai 2010 à 13:49 -0700, Thomas von Steiger a écrit : > Hi, > > I think about whats the best solution to have puppet-proxys for > systems without direct connection to the puppetmaster. > > - Route all the trafic with iptable forwarding to one puppetmaster. > - Build puppetmaster-proxy

Re: [Puppet Users] puppet for switches

2010-05-05 Thread Nicolas Szalay
- "Geoff Crompton" a écrit : | This might be a crazy idea, but it just popped into my head, and I | wanted to know if it's possible. Perhaps not possible right now, but | possible in a theoretical sense. | | Is it possible that puppet could be modified to be used to manage | switches that ha

Re: [Puppet Users] Is this an intermediate / advanced puppet users list??

2010-04-27 Thread Nicolas Szalay
Le lundi 26 avril 2010 à 15:13 +0100, Gabriel - IP Guys a écrit : > Dear Guys (and girls and autobots), Hello, > I look at the issues that some people have on this list, and I am > genuinely embarrassed to post my issues! I’m only trying to write some > simple recipies, that do things like instal

Re: [Puppet Users] scaling up puppetmasterd by cloning puppetmasterd

2010-04-22 Thread Nicolas Szalay
- "Brian Lam" a écrit : | I apologized ahead of time if this post shouldn't go here but I | having | been knocking my heading for the last two days trying to get over the | following error while trying to "clone" my primary puppetmasterd | because we have outgrown one puppetmasterd setup. |

Re: [Puppet Users] Apt Module

2010-04-13 Thread Nicolas Szalay
Le lundi 12 avril 2010 à 11:07 -0700, Paul Lathrop a écrit : > For you debian users out there: > > Digg has allowed me to release our apt module as open-source. It's > simple, but we find it useful. Contributions and criticisms welcome: > > http://github.com/plathrop/libpuppet-apt Thanks for sha

Re: [Puppet Users] Why we wont use zpool ever again

2010-04-06 Thread Nicolas Szalay
- "Peter Meier" a écrit : | | as far as I understood was that the zpool information was lost, hence | puppet thought that there was no zpool anymore. I assume that this | means | that zpool-tools didn't know about that anymore either, but it might | have been recoverable with manual interacti

Re: [Puppet Users] Replacing a puppet server

2010-03-31 Thread Nicolas Szalay
Le mercredi 31 mars 2010 à 16:22 +0530, LOhit a écrit : > Hi, Hi, > Since puppet doesn't have HA/fail over capabilities as of now. How > does one mitigate a puppet master failure( Ex. Hardware). When you > replace the server and configure the Puppet masterd, the clients may > no longer be able to

Re: [Puppet Users] installing packages "the batch mode"

2010-03-30 Thread Nicolas Szalay
Le mardi 30 mars 2010 à 09:12 -0300, Darvin Denmian a écrit : > Hello, > > currently I'm using the following lines to install a lot of packges > using Puppet: > >package {"screen": ensure => present } >package {"sysstat": ensure => present } >package {"rkhunter": ensure => present } >

Re: [Puppet Users] Re: RFC: A generic Monitor module

2010-03-09 Thread Nicolas Szalay
Le mardi 09 mars 2010 à 10:26 -0800, Al @ Lab42 a écrit : > In any case, generally speaking I'd prefer to keep the monitor define > as much independent as possible and abstract from the actual > monitoring tool, so in this case I'd prefer the first solution, I do agree this point. I'm not a puppet

Re: [Puppet Users] Making the new users experience easier

2010-02-05 Thread Nicolas Szalay
Le vendredi 05 février 2010 à 23:10 +1100, James Turnbull a écrit : > http://reductivelabs.com/trac/puppet/wiki/FrequentlyAskedQuestions > > See the Troubleshooting and areas below. Please feel free to add to > this! I did not remember this one :) I added a few lines :) Nico. signature.asc De

Re: [Puppet Users] Making the new users experience easier

2010-02-05 Thread Nicolas Szalay
Le mardi 02 février 2010 à 12:08 -0500, Michael DeHaan a écrit : > Just one more email and I'll let you go for a few hours :) Hello puppeters > One of the things I like to see in apps is that they are immediately > intuitive and easy to use for new users. I think Puppet is really good > here,

Re: [Puppet Users] manitest - a simple tool to help your puppet development and testing

2009-12-01 Thread Nicolas Szalay
Tried it out and did a bunch of debugging with ohad. Works really fine, I planned to check all manifests but I still not decided how to do it on a continous basis. I have to take a look at hudson. Nicolas. - Mail Original - De: "Nigel Kersten" À: puppet-users@googlegroups.com Envoyé: M

[Puppet Users] Re: puppet client error

2009-11-16 Thread Nicolas Szalay
Le lundi 16 novembre 2009 à 13:07 -0500, Cory mckee a écrit : > I was wondering if I could get help. > > on client > > > [r...@linux ~]# puppetd --test --verbose > info: Caching catalog at /var/lib/puppet/localconfig.yaml > notice: Starting catalog run > err: //Node[basenode]/motd/Package[motd]/

[Puppet Users] Re: How to share my Puppet modules?

2009-11-15 Thread Nicolas Szalay
Le dimanche 15 novembre 2009 à 07:51 -0800, Edwin Shao a écrit : > Hello, > > I'd like to give back to the community by sharing my Puppet modules. > They are FreeBSD but I am helping I just finished putting all of them > up at Github , and would like some > advice.

[Puppet Users] Re: puppet failover

2009-10-30 Thread Nicolas Szalay
Le vendredi 30 octobre 2009 à 08:07 -0700, Rene a écrit : > Hi, thanks for the quick answers. > > Did you create a link /var/lib/puppet that points to the nas share? It's a NFS share, so it is mounted in this dir : [phosphore:~] mount [snip] smaug:/data/zone3/puppet on /var/lib/puppet type nfs .

[Puppet Users] Re: puppet failover

2009-10-29 Thread Nicolas Szalay
This will definitely work, I have this setup : two puppetmasters, sharing a vip with heartbeat, both running nginx + mongrel. /etc/puppet is populated through subversion (automatic checkout). /var/lib/puppet is NFS mounted (SPOF, could be an iSCSI disk with ocfs2 filesystem). This works perfectly

[Puppet Users] Re: puppet 0.25.1 debs done... but availability delayed.

2009-10-29 Thread Nicolas Szalay
Le mercredi 28 octobre 2009 à 07:47 -0700, Nigel Kersten a écrit : > We've uploaded the 0.25.1 debs, but due to this work, it might take a > little while before they appear. > http://blog.ganneff.de/blog/2009/10/27/debian-ftpmaster-meeting.html > > It will appear here when done. > http://packages.

[Puppet Users] Re: node manifest best practices

2009-10-22 Thread Nicolas Szalay
Le vendredi 23 octobre 2009 à 15:32 +1100, Matt Delves a écrit : > Greetings, > As the number of servers I am using puppet on is increasing, I'm wondering > what the best practices is for the nodes. Currently they all sit in the one > file /etc/puppet/manifests/nodes.pp. > > What I'm wondering i

[Puppet Users] Re: Best Practices Rewrite - First Draft

2009-10-11 Thread Nicolas Szalay
Le dimanche 11 octobre 2009 à 12:58 -0700, Paul Lathrop a écrit : > Hey everyone, > > Well, I really was meaning to get this cleaned up and put on the wiki, > but the world seems to conspire against it. First couple of times I > sat down to do it, I got Nagios pages. The last time was the real > w

[Puppet Users] Re: Puppet way to manage a central file?

2009-10-02 Thread Nicolas Szalay
Le vendredi 02 octobre 2009 à 12:06 +0200, Aurelien Degremont a écrit : > Thomas Bellman a écrit : > > Aurelien Degremont wrote: > > > >> How do you deal with a file, like /etc/sysconfig/network which have > >> content composed from different aspects (could be network, nfs, nis, > >> ...). So mana

[Puppet Users] Re: external nodes issue

2009-09-28 Thread Nicolas Szalay
Le lundi 28 septembre 2009 à 10:52 +0100, Matt a écrit : > Update:- > > I added a default node to a manifest file, just - > > node default { > include env > } > > This appears to have made the puppetmasterd kick in to action and > compile the catalog from the foreman for that node. i.e. I se

[Puppet Users] Re: How to add header to all files/templates?

2009-08-06 Thread Nicolas Szalay
Le mercredi 05 août 2009 à 22:53 -0700, robbyt a écrit : > Hello All! > > I would like to automatically add a header to all files/templates that > puppet manages on my servers. Something like "#if you break, my puppet > will fix it!!" > > Is this possible? Probably by creating a custom type that

[Puppet Users] Re: Purging non-LDAP users, but ignore the LDAP users?

2009-08-05 Thread Nicolas Szalay
Le mercredi 05 août 2009 à 04:01 -0700, Ben Lavender a écrit : > For the reasons you just explained, this won't do. Users like daemon, > cron, and various system accounts are all still around and need to > be. I'm also not sure what pam would do with itself without passwd, > to be honest, and wou

[Puppet Users] puppet & munin : little things added

2009-08-05 Thread Nicolas Szalay
Hi list, On the advice of DavidS I send mail to the list to advertise about some modifications/enhancements I've made to his munin classes. The stuff is here : http://www.rottenbytes.info/?p=200 It is also available through planetpuppet.org, but everyone already reads it right ? ;) Regards, N

[Puppet Users] Re: pluginsync syncing all custom facts in every module

2009-07-06 Thread Nicolas Szalay
Le lundi 06 juillet 2009 à 16:28 -0700, daniel g a écrit : > It appears that pluginsync is syncing every custom fact in all modules > in our puppetmasterd's modulepath, regardless of whether or not the > modules are included for the node in the node list. > > > > Is there any way to ensure that

[Puppet Users] Re: are variables defined?

2009-07-02 Thread Nicolas Szalay
Le jeudi 02 juillet 2009 à 13:35 +0200, Dan Bode a écrit : > Is there a way to see if variables are defined? I use this syntax : if $var { # blah } else { # bluh } requires a not-too-old puppet Nico. signature.asc Description: Ceci est une partie de message numériquement signé

[Puppet Users] Re: Debugging external node scripts

2009-06-29 Thread Nicolas Szalay
Le lundi 29 juin 2009 à 01:09 -0700, Curt Micol a écrit : > When I run the script directly: > [r...@vpsadmins ~]# python /etc/puppet/tools/external_nodes.py dc2- > vps1-400b.example.com > --- > classes: > - custom > - monitoring::base > - ntpd > - puppetd > - rpms > - sshd > - yum > - crontab > -

[Puppet Users] Re: debugging external node scripts

2009-06-24 Thread Nicolas Szalay
Le mercredi 24 juin 2009 à 10:28 +0200, Dan Bode a écrit : > # /etc/puppet/conf/node_classifier HOST.com > /etc/puppet/conf/node_classifier:26:in `initialize': No such file or > directory - /etc/puppet/conf/inventory.csv (Errno::ENOENT) > from /etc/puppet/conf/node_classifier:26:in `new' >

[Puppet Users] Re: debugging external node scripts

2009-06-24 Thread Nicolas Szalay
Le mercredi 24 juin 2009 à 10:02 +0200, Dan Bode a écrit : > Hi all, > > How can I debug external node script errors? I cant seem to figure out > what is wrong with my script. It appears to work from the command > line, but not from puppet. Run your master with --debug --trace --~--~-

[Puppet Users] Running multiple puppet masters behind nginx

2009-06-23 Thread Nicolas Szalay
Hi puppet list, I'm currently modifying my puppet setup to get it redundant. I actually have a puppet master, running mongrel behind nginx. It's on a single machine, with no backup (backup for the service, not the files). The machine is called puppet.mydomain.com I want to move it to 2 machines

[Puppet Users] Re: keeping some code out of the repo

2009-06-16 Thread Nicolas Szalay
Le mardi 16 juin 2009 à 11:07 +0200, Dan Bode a écrit : > thanks David, > > setting custom values in the database and retrieving them seems like a > resonable solution for managing values outside of the code repo. I > still need to read more about this. > > Ok, it took me a second to understand

[Puppet Users] Re: custom facts not working

2009-03-10 Thread Nicolas Szalay
l\") do\n confi"..., 4096) = 1435 > > so I can tell that facter is reading this new fact file. > > But when, from the commandline, I run "facter" or "facter virtual" I don't > get the expected output. I've ran int

[Puppet Users] Re: auto deploy vm....

2009-03-08 Thread Nicolas Szalay
- Mail Original - > De: "James Turnbull" > À: puppet-users@googlegroups.com > Envoyé: Dimanche 8 Mars 2009 11:07:01 GMT +01:00 Amsterdam / Berlin / Berne / > Rome / Stockholm / Vienne > Objet: [Puppet Users] Re: auto deploy vm > > Some people use a combination of Cobbler and Puppet

[Puppet Users] Re: using portsnap

2009-03-05 Thread Nicolas Szalay
ightly large number of machine I recommend to set up a local mirror in order to speed up the process & reduce the load for the project servers. Bye, -- Nicolas Szalay Administrateur systèmes & réseaux -- _ ASCII ribbon campaign ( ) - against HTML email X

[Puppet Users] Re: apt-get update - exit status 100

2009-02-26 Thread Nicolas Szalay
any details of > what it actually means. > > Has anyone else experienced this? does your /etc/apt/preferencs has some incorrect/no more up-to-date things inside ? -- Nicolas Szalay Administrateur systèmes & réseaux -- _ ASCII ribbon campaign ( ) - agains

[Puppet Users] Re: Overriding files specified in modules

2009-02-06 Thread Nicolas Szalay
> > > this seems to be your solution. > > cheets pete > > ps: I couldn't live without that nice feature! YEAH ! This is the post of the week ! I was turning my head up & down to find a way to put user & host specific authorized keys. -- Nicolas Szalay Adm

[Puppet Users] Re: host group

2009-01-22 Thread Nicolas Szalay
Mike Renfro wrote: > On 1/22/2009 10:42 AM, Arnau Bria wrote: > >> Then adding a noe is just adding a new line to a file... >> I'll manage about 100-120 hosts...1 > > I manage about 90 with the 'node "node1", "node2", "node3" {}' method, > but my groupings are pretty static. Entered them once,

[Puppet Users] Re: Puppet playing badly with Debian etch rubygems

2009-01-20 Thread Nicolas Szalay
:) Packages created are using the debian naming conventions, so it should not harm. But I'd like to see a free competitor for this system, because to me the idea is nice. -- Nicolas Szalay Administrateur systèmes & réseaux -- _ ASCII ribbon campaign ( ) -

[Puppet Users] Re: Puppet playing badly with Debian etch rubygems

2009-01-19 Thread Nicolas Szalay
Le lundi 19 janvier 2009 à 15:33 -0800, Robin Lee Powell a écrit : > OK, so how do I fix it? I think that debgem will be helpfull in a near future : http://debgem.phusion.nl/ -- Nicolas Szalay Administrateur systèmes & réseaux -- _ ASCII ribbon campaign ( ) - again